AC-DC Power Supplies Medical TypeGHA700FInstruction Manual1 Function1.1 Input voltage range!The range is from 85VAC to 264VAC.In cases that conform with safety standard, input voltage range is100VAC to 240VAC (50/60Hz).!If input value doesn’t fall within above range, a unit may not operatein accordance with specifi cations and/or start humting or fail.If you need to apply a square waveform input voltage, which iscommonly used in UPS and inverters, please contact us.!When the input voltage changes suddenly, the output voltage accuracymight exceed the specifi cation. Please contact us.1.2 Inrush current limiting!An inrush current limiting circuit is built-in.!If you need to use a switch on the input side, please select onethat can withstand an input inrush current.!Thermistor is used in the inrush current limiting circuit. When youturn the power ON/OFF repeatedly within a short period of time,please have enough intervals so that a power supply cools downbefore being turned on.!Surge current in the fi lter unit does not include. (0.2ms or less).1.3 Overcurrent protection!An overcurrent protection circuit is built-in and activated over105% of the rated current. A unit automatically recovers when afault condition is removed.Please do not use a unit in short circuit and/or under an overcurrentcondition.!Hiccup Operation ModeWhen the output voltage drops at overcurrent, the average outputcurrent is reduced by hiccup operation of power supply.! When the overcurrent protection continues, the output will be shutdown.! Output voltage recovers from overcurrent protection by shuttingdown the input voltage and waiting more than 3 minutes then turningon AC input again.1.5 Thermal protection!Over Temperature Protection (OTP) is built in.!If this function is in operation, turn off power, eliminate all possiblecauses of overheating, and drop the temperature to nomal level.Output voltage recovers after applying input voltage.The recovery time varies depending on input voltage and loadcondition.1 Over rated temperature2 Poor ventilation3 Over loadRemarks :Please comply with recommended mounting method in section 3.1.6 Output voltage adjustment range!To increase an output voltage, turn a built-in potentiometeris clockwise.To decrease the output voltage, turn it counterclockwise1.7 Output ripple and ripple noise!Output ripple noise may be infl uenced by measurement environment,measuring method Fig.1.1 is recommended.+Vout-VoutOsiloscope/Ripple noise meterBw:20MHzC1C2150mmC1 : Film capacitor 0.1μFC2 : Aluminum electrolytic capacitor 22μF+LoadDifferential probeFig.1.1 Measuring method of Ripple and Ripple NoiseRemarks :When GND cable of probe with fl ux of magnetic force from powersupply are crossing, ripple and ripple noise might not measurecorrectly.Please note the measuring environment.1.4 Overvoltage protection!An overvoltage protection circuit is built-in. If the overvoltage protectioncircuit is activated, shut down the input voltage, wait morethan 3 minutes and turn on the AC input again to recover the outputvoltage. Recovery time varies depending on such factors asinput voltage value at the time of the operation.Remarks :Please avoid applying a voltage exceeding the rated voltage to anoutput terminal. Doing so may cause a power supply to malfunctionor fail. If you cannot avoid doing so, for example, if you needto operate a motor, etc., please install an external diode on theoutput terminal to protect the unit.Bad exampleGood exampleFig.1.2 Example of measuring output ripple and ripple noiseGHA-24
